  1. Day 1
    Welcome to Palermo
    Relax and settle in before meeting your Travel Director and fellow travelers for dinner at a local restaurant.Accommodation: Casena dei Colli, Palermo
    Meals:   Dinner
  2. Day 2
    Palermo & the Golden Age of the Normans
    Discover Palermo on a walking tour featuring a visit to the stunning 12th-century Palatine Chapel with a Local Expert. This afternoon, enjoy leisure time exploring Palermo Cathedral, a fascinating site with its unique blend of architectural styles reflecting centuries of history. For your dining pleasure, you can try the foods the locals like to eat and experience how they like to eat it on your Dine-Around Evening.Accommodation: NH Palermo
    Meals:   Breakfast   Dinner
  3. Day 3
    Trapani and Marsala
    Nestled along its crescent-shaped coastline, Trapani is embraced by the Mediterranean Sea. Discover the age-old tradition of salt production when you visit the colorful salt pans and an ancient stone windmill during a MAKE TRAVEL MATTER® Experience to see where sea water is transformed into salt crystals. Then, savor the flavors of Marsala with a tasting at a local winery, where you can enjoy the town's renowned wine in beautiful surroundings.Accommodation: Seawater, Marsala
    Meals:   Breakfast
  4. Day 4
    Explore the Valley of the Temples
    Travel along the southern coast of Sicily en route to Agrigento. In Agrigento, explore the Valley of the Temples with a Local Expert. Recognized by UNESCO, these temples are exceptional examples of ancient Greek architecture. Marvel at the imposing Temple of Concordia and the cliff-top Temple of Juno, both overlooking the sea. Reflect on this unforgettable day with your fellow travelers over dinner at the hotel, sharing insights and experiences.Accommodation: The Scala dei Turchi Resort, Agrigento
    Meals:   Breakfast   Dinner
  5. Day 5
    Discover Villa Romana del Casale and Ragusa
    Travel inland to the Villa Romana del Casale, a luxurious Roman villa renowned for its rich and intricate mosaics. This UNESCO World Heritage site, recognized since 1997, showcases the opulence of ancient Rome. Continue to Ragusa and explore the labyrinthine alleyways of Ragusa Ibla with your Local Expert. This town, with origins dating back to the Bronze Age, was inhabited by the Sicels tribe, who lent their name to Sicily. Admire the significant Sicilian Baroque architecture that has earned Ragusa UNESCO recognition. In the evening, savor the rich flavors of locally sourced ingredients with a delicious Farm-to-Table dinner at a charming local restaurant.Accommodation: Mediterraneo Palace, Ragusa
    Meals:   Breakfast   Dinner
  6. Day 6
    Modica Relaxed Start
    Enjoy a Relaxed Start this morning or join an Optional Experience to the Val di Noto and the town of Noto. Later, explore the town of Modica, rebuilt after the 17th-century earthquake, and discover its artisanal techniques used to create the town's celebrated handmade chocolate.Accommodation: Mediterraneo Palace, Ragusa
    Meals:   Breakfast
  7. Day 7
    Ancient Syracuse
    Discover Syracuse through Insight Choice. Opt for sightseeing with your Local Expert at Syracuse’s Paradise Quarry, home to the unique Ear of Dionysius, an ear-shaped grotto with remarkable acoustics. Next, visit the impressive Greek theater, carved from solid rock, and one of the largest of the ancient world. Alternatively, take time to explore the atmospheric Old City on the island of Ortygia, a labyrinth of narrow streets lined with palaces. This historic area is where the famed mathematician Archimedes famously ran through the streets, exclaiming 'Eureka!' Continue your journey along Sicily’s picturesque Ionian Riviera to the charming town of Giardini Naxos.Accommodation: Delta by Marriott Giardini
    Meals:   Breakfast
  8. Day 8
    Taormina and the Dawn Coast of Europe
    Your hotel faces east, offering early risers a glimpse of why D.H. Lawrence dubbed this 'The Dawn Coast of Europe.' After breakfast, consider an Optional Experience through the vineyards to Mount Etna, Europe’s largest active volcano. Journey to the charming old town of Taormina, perched on Mount Tauro with views of the Ionian Sea and Mount Etna. With your Local Expert, visit the ancient Greek theater, set on a cliff and open to the sky. Sit and absorb the breath-taking view through the crumbling arches to Mount Etna. Stroll along the elegant Corso Umberto and enjoy panoramic views from Piazza IX Aprile. Celebrate your time in Sicily with a delightful dinner at a local restaurant, savoring Sicilian cuisine with exquisite Italian wines.Accommodation: Delta by Marriott Giardini
    Meals:   Breakfast   Dinner
  9. Day 9
    Fly from Catania to Malta
    During your transfer to Catania airport, appreciate the vistas of Mount Etna one last time. Board your short flight to Malta where on arrival you will be met and taken to your hotel. The rest of the day is at leisure to relax and settle into your hotel. Join your Travel Director at 18:30 for dinner.Accommodation: Waterfront Hotel, Sliema.
    Meals:   Breakfast   Dinner
  10. Day 10
    Free time in Sliema Relaxed Start
    Your day is at leisure. You may want to explore the World Heritage Site of Haġar Qim and Mnajdra temples before proceeding to the idyllic fishing village of Marsaxlokk, enjoy a stroll around the many market stalls whilst admiring the colorful ‘luzzu’ fishing boats in the harbor.Accommodation: Waterfront Hotel, Sliema.
    Meals:   Breakfast
  11. Day 11
    Explore Valetta Relaxed Start
    With a Local Expert, you’ll visit the Upper Barrakka Gardens and the impressive St. John's Cathedral, designed in a baroque fashion. Find yourself captivated by the abundance of history as you walk through the elegant streets to see why it is named The Fortress City with its restored golden-stone buildings that mould the cityscape.For lunch feast on a delicious meal made from fresh local ingredients.This afternoon visit the National War Museum. Learn about Malta’s important role in WWII while exploring with a historian.Accommodation: Waterfront Hotel, Sliema.
    Meals:   Breakfast   Lunch
  12. Day 12
    Free Day in Malta
    Today is free for you to relax at leisure by the Mediterranean sea. Perhaps take a relaxing stroll along the promenade lined with restaurants and bars. If you’re feeling active, why not take an Optional Experience with lunch on Gozo Island? Calypso Cave, found on the island, is said to be the one Homer wrote about in his acclaimed epic poem, The Odyssey.Accommodation: Waterfront Hotel, Sliema.
    Meals:   Breakfast
  13. Day 13
    Mdina the Silent City
    Head to Mdina with a Local Expert to explore this golden city, known also as the silent city for its shady streets and peaceful atmosphere. Experience Palazzo Falson on a MAKE TRAVEL MATTER® Experience. Return to the coast for an afternoon at leisure. This evening, enjoy dinner at a wonderful local restaurant where you’ll toast to your trip with your fellow travelers.Accommodation: Waterfront Hotel, Sliema.
    Meals:   Breakfast   Dinner
  14. Day 14
    Depart Malta
    It’s time to say goodbye to this beautiful island and your fellow travelers, as a transfer takes you to Malta International Airport for your onward journey.
    Meals:   Breakfast
